Alfredo Chicken Grilled Cheese

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 slices white bread
  • 1 cup cooked chicken, shredded
  • 1/2 cup Alfredo sauce
  • 4 slices provolone cheese
  • 2 tablespoons unsalted butter

Instructions

  1. Start by taking a medium bowl and adding the shredded cooked chicken to it. Pour in the Alfredo sauce and mix thoroughly until the chicken is evenly coated.
  2. Next, take two slices of white bread and place a slice of provolone cheese on each. Then, generously top these slices with the chicken Alfredo mixture, spreading it evenly. To boost the cheesy goodness, place another slice of provolone cheese atop the chicken.
  3. Spread unsalted butter on the outer sides of each sandwich. Carefully place your sandwiches into the preheated skillet. Grill them for about 3–4 minutes on each side, or until they are golden brown and the cheese has fully melted.

Notes

Using leftover rotisserie chicken can save time and add extra flavor to your sandwich.
